#!/usr/bin/env python3
"""
ZAK — ISO 27001 + SOC 2 Compliance Agent Runner
================================================
Runs the compliance agent for any organisation. Prompts for org details
interactively, or accepts them as command-line arguments.
Usage (interactive):
python run_compliance_agent.py
Usage (non-interactive / CI):
python run_compliance_agent.py \\
--org "Acme Corp" \\
--industry "SaaS" \\
--size "mid-size" \\
--tenant "acme" \\
--output "./compliance_output" \\
--provider anthropic \\
--model claude-sonnet-4-6
Requirements:
pip install anthropic # if using Anthropic (recommended)
pip install openai # if using OpenAI
export ANTHROPIC_API_KEY=... # or OPENAI_API_KEY
"""
from __future__ import annotations
import argparse
import os
import sys
import textwrap
from datetime import date
from pathlib import Path
# ── Make sure zak package is importable from project root ──────────────────
PROJECT_ROOT = Path(__file__).parent
sys.path.insert(0, str(PROJECT_ROOT))
from rich.console import Console
from rich.panel import Panel
from rich.prompt import Prompt
from rich.table import Table
console = Console()
def parse_args() -> argparse.Namespace:
p = argparse.ArgumentParser(
description="ZAK ISO 27001 + SOC 2 Compliance Agent",
formatter_class=argparse.RawDescriptionHelpFormatter,
epilog=textwrap.dedent(__doc__ or ""),
)
p.add_argument("--org", default=None, help="Organisation name")
p.add_argument("--industry", default=None, help="Industry / sector")
p.add_argument("--size", default=None, help="Organisation size (e.g. mid-size, startup, enterprise)")
p.add_argument("--tenant", default=None, help="Tenant / namespace ID")
p.add_argument("--output", default=None, help="Output directory for policy docs and gap report")
p.add_argument("--provider", default="anthropic", choices=["anthropic", "openai", "google"], help="LLM provider")
p.add_argument("--model", default=None, help="LLM model name (defaults to provider's recommended model)")
p.add_argument("--yaml", default="agents/iso27001-soc2-compliance.yaml", help="Path to agent YAML")
p.add_argument("--dry-run", action="store_true", help="Validate YAML only, don't run the agent")
return p.parse_args()
def prompt_if_missing(args: argparse.Namespace) -> argparse.Namespace:
"""Interactively prompt for any missing required fields."""
console.print()
console.print(Panel.fit(
"[bold cyan]ZAK — ISO 27001 + SOC 2 Compliance Agent[/bold cyan]\n"
"[dim]Generates a gap report and complete policy documentation[/dim]",
border_style="cyan",
))
console.print()
if not args.org:
args.org = Prompt.ask("[bold]Organisation name[/bold]", default="My Organisation")
if not args.industry:
args.industry = Prompt.ask("[bold]Industry / sector[/bold]", default="Technology")
if not args.size:
args.size = Prompt.ask(
"[bold]Organisation size[/bold]",
default="mid-size",
choices=["startup", "mid-size", "enterprise"],
)
if not args.tenant:
safe = args.org.lower().replace(" ", "_").replace(".", "")[:20]
args.tenant = Prompt.ask("[bold]Tenant ID[/bold] (namespace for audit logs)", default=safe)
if not args.output:
default_out = f"./compliance_output/{args.tenant}"
args.output = Prompt.ask("[bold]Output directory[/bold]", default=default_out)
return args
def check_api_key(provider: str) -> None:
"""Warn if the expected API key env var is missing."""
key_map = {
"anthropic": "ANTHROPIC_API_KEY",
"openai": "OPENAI_API_KEY",
"google": "GOOGLE_API_KEY",
}
env_var = key_map.get(provider, "API_KEY")
if not os.environ.get(env_var):
console.print(
f"\n[yellow]⚠ {env_var} is not set.[/yellow]\n"
f" Export it before running: export {env_var}=your-key-here\n"
)
sys.exit(1)
def run_agent(args: argparse.Namespace) -> None:
"""Load the YAML, build context, and execute the agent."""
# Late imports so errors surface cleanly
from zak.core.dsl.parser import load_agent_yaml, validate_agent
from zak.core.runtime.agent import AgentContext
from zak.core.runtime.registry import AgentRegistry
# Import the agent + tools so they self-register
import zak.agents.compliance.iso27001_soc2_agent # noqa: F401
import zak.agents.compliance.compliance_tools # noqa: F401
yaml_path = Path(args.yaml)
if not yaml_path.exists():
console.print(f"[red]✗ Agent YAML not found: {yaml_path}[/red]")
sys.exit(1)
# ── Parse and validate YAML ────────────────────────────────────────────
console.print(f"\n[dim]▶ Validating [cyan]{yaml_path}[/cyan]...[/dim]")
validation = validate_agent(str(yaml_path))
if not validation.valid:
console.print(f"[red]✗ Invalid YAML: {validation.errors}[/red]")
sys.exit(1)
console.print("[green]✅ YAML is valid[/green]")
dsl = load_agent_yaml(str(yaml_path))
if args.dry_run:
console.print("\n[dim]Dry-run complete — agent not executed.[/dim]")
return
# ── Patch the DSL with the chosen LLM provider/model ──────────────────
if args.model and hasattr(dsl, "reasoning") and dsl.reasoning and dsl.reasoning.llm:
dsl.reasoning.llm.model = args.model # type: ignore[union-attr]
if args.provider and hasattr(dsl, "reasoning") and dsl.reasoning and dsl.reasoning.llm:
dsl.reasoning.llm.provider = args.provider # type: ignore[union-attr]
# ── Prepare output directory ───────────────────────────────────────────
out_dir = str(Path(args.output).resolve())
Path(out_dir).mkdir(parents=True, exist_ok=True)
# ── Print run summary ──────────────────────────────────────────────────
table = Table(show_header=False, box=None, padding=(0, 2))
table.add_column("Key", style="dim")
table.add_column("Value", style="bold white")
table.add_row("Organisation", args.org)
table.add_row("Industry", args.industry)
table.add_row("Size", args.size)
table.add_row("Tenant", args.tenant)
table.add_row("LLM Provider", args.provider)
table.add_row("Frameworks", "ISO/IEC 27001:2022 + SOC 2 TSC")
table.add_row("Output", out_dir)
console.print(Panel(table, title="[bold]Run Configuration[/bold]", border_style="cyan"))
console.print()
# ── Build context ──────────────────────────────────────────────────────
import uuid
context = AgentContext(
tenant_id=args.tenant,
trace_id=str(uuid.uuid4()),
dsl=dsl,
environment="production",
metadata={
"org_name": args.org,
"industry": args.industry,
"org_size": args.size,
"output_dir": out_dir,
"today": date.today().isoformat(),
},
)
# ── Resolve and run the agent ──────────────────────────────────────────
registry = AgentRegistry.get()
agent_cls = None
for reg in registry.all_registrations_unfiltered():
if reg.class_name == "ISO27001SOC2Agent":
agent_cls = reg.agent_class
break
if agent_cls is None:
console.print("[red]✗ Could not find ISO27001SOC2Agent in the registry.[/red]")
sys.exit(1)
agent = agent_cls()
console.print("[bold cyan]▶ Running compliance agent…[/bold cyan]")
console.print("[dim] This will take a few minutes — the agent generates full policy documents.[/dim]\n")
agent.pre_run(context)
result = agent.execute(context)
agent.post_run(context, result)
# ── Results ────────────────────────────────────────────────────────────
if result.success:
console.print("\n[bold green]✅ Compliance run complete![/bold green]\n")
# List output files
from pathlib import Path as P
out_files = sorted(P(out_dir).glob("*.md"))
if out_files:
file_table = Table(title="Generated Files", show_header=True)
file_table.add_column("File", style="cyan")
file_table.add_column("Size")
for f in out_files:
size = f"{f.stat().st_size / 1024:.1f} KB"
file_table.add_row(f.name, size)
console.print(file_table)
console.print(f"\n[dim]All files saved to:[/dim] [bold]{out_dir}[/bold]\n")
else:
console.print(f"[dim]Output directory:[/dim] [bold]{out_dir}[/bold]")
# Print summary from agent
summary = result.output.get("summary", "")
if summary:
console.print(Panel(
summary[:2000] + ("…" if len(summary) > 2000 else ""),
title="[bold]Agent Summary[/bold]",
border_style="green",
))
else:
console.print("\n[bold red]✗ Agent run failed:[/bold red]")
for err in result.errors:
console.print(f" [red]• {err}[/red]")
sys.exit(1)
def main() -> None:
args = parse_args()
args = prompt_if_missing(args)
if not args.dry_run:
check_api_key(args.provider)
run_agent(args)
if __name__ == "__main__":
main()
